Raleigh, N.C. —
Salix Pharmaceuticals (NYSE: SLXP) has acquired a group of drugs from European pharmaceutical firm Dr Falk Pharma for an upfront fee, milestone payments and royalties.
Specific financial terms were not disclosed.
Salix is focused on development and sale of gastrointestinal drugs.
The Dr Falk drugs are already licensed for sale in Europe but have not been approved for use in the United States. The products are sold in the U.K. for treatment of ulcerative colitis, Crohn’s disease and chronic diarrhea due to colitis.
